Location privacy
Soil health varies across California, so an approximate location helps researchers compare results between regions. When you submit, you choose the visibility:
- City only — the map and experiment pages show only a city-level area.
- Exact location — you explicitly opt in to publishing your pin.
If a photo contains GPS metadata, it is read in your browser only to pre-fill the location field. You can always clear it or move the pin before submitting.
How the data is used
Submissions are published on the public map and experiment database, and may be used in aggregate for education and soil-health research. The data is not sold, and there is no advertising or third-party tracking on this site.
